Fiction is Yuki Kajiura's first solo album, containing remixes of her previous anime work as well as original songs. The Japanese edition features three bonus songs.

Track listing

[edit]
  1. "Key of the Twilight" (.hack//SIGN)
  2. "Cynical World"
  3. "Fake Wings" (.hack//SIGN)
  4. "Fiction"
  5. "Vanity"
  6. "Red Rose" [1]
  7. "Canta per me" (Noir)
  8. "Zodiacal Sign" (Aquarian Age)
  9. "Awaking" (Aquarian Age)
  10. "Open Your Heart" (.hack//SIGN)
  11. "Winter"
  12. "Salva Nos" (Noir)
  13. "Lullaby"[1] (Noir)
  14. "Echo"[1]
